Unleashing Creativity: How LLMs Match Human Ingenuity
In this episode, we dive into groundbreaking research that explores the creative capabilities of Large Language Models (LLMs). Newly published findings reveal that LLMs demonstrate both individual creativity and collaborative ingenuity on par with human counterparts. Join us as we uncover the methodologies used to measure creativity and discuss the implications for the future of creative writing and AI. This research not only sheds light on the role of AI in creative processes but also promises to reshape our understanding of human and machine collaboration. Paper: 'Large Language Models show both individual and collective creativity comparable to humans', [Read here](https://arxiv.org/abs/2412.03151), published on 4 Dec 2024 by Luning Sun, Yuzhuo Yuan, Yuan Yao, Yanyan Li, Hao Zhang, Xing Xie, Xiting Wang, Fang Luo, and David Stillwell.
